WebSep 23, 2024 · Making this pear crisp recipe gluten free is easy, simply use an all purpose gluten free flour or oat flour instead of a regular, all purpose flour or wheat flour. So many options! WebDec 27, 2024 · Canned fruits, such as pineapple, pears, peaches and oranges, are gluten free. You can also safely purchase most canned vegetables, such as corn, peas, beans, tomatoes and carrots.
